We really should beat London, given what's at stake and the new signings we've made mid season.

Not the end of the whole world if we don't, but I'd expect us to.

Very difficult to predict results around us because all the teams are pretty much equally bad and inconsistent. Big win for Wakey this weekend because they were in freefall. Now Huddersfield have the concrete shoes on.

On one level this relegation fight is really intriguing; on another there are 5 clubs there, almost half the SL who cannot plan with certainly for 2020 with only 3 games remaining of the current regular season.

Without relegation, by this point we would be just going through the motions trying to avoid the wooden spoon, so the interest wouldn't be there - but at least we'd be able to play the young lads for experience, appoint the coach etc etc to give a better platform for performance next season.

We *look* too good to go down this year with the improvements to the squad; however I personally won't take anything for granted until those next 2 points are in the bag.
